Output 99ab7ae6f6923a24a60a1f280d679e40d95f1d19bd371c4eda90693563f23e7b:2

value
76043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fb158331b11e1f6cef7e13bdb02889a91c22c4b OP_EQUAL
address
3Eno169Bf1b77ZrkrHnnxciy8yMkSLrBL7
transaction
99ab7ae6f6923a24a60a1f280d679e40d95f1d19bd371c4eda90693563f23e7b
confirmations
157818
spent
true